Young Man Killed.

[By Telegraph—Press Associaton.l New Plymouth, This Day. A young man named David Wiley, employed at Kelly’s sawmill, Mokau river, was killed yesterday by a tree falling on him while bush felliug. The deceased belonged to Opunake-
